What is the average cost of cosmetic surgery in the UK?
The average cost of cosmetic surgery in the UK varies depending on the type of procedure and the clinic or surgeon you choose. Generally, surgery can cost anywhere between £2,000 and £10,000, with some procedures such as facelifts and rhinoplasty costing even more. Non-surgical procedures such as Botox are usually more affordable and can cost anywhere from £100 to £350 per treatment.

How much is a tummy tuck?
The cost of a tummy tuck in the UK can vary depending on the complexity of the procedure, the clinic, and the surgeon. Generally, the cost of a full tummy tuck in the UK can range from £4,000 to £8,000. However, the exact cost should be discussed with the surgeon during a consultation.

How much is a mini tummy tuck UK?
The cost of a mini tummy tuck in the UK varies depending on the clinic and the complexity of the procedure. Generally, the average cost of a mini tummy tuck in the UK ranges from £3,500 to £7,000.

What is the most common cosmetic surgery in the UK?
The cost of cosmetic surgery in the UK varies depending on the type of procedure and other factors. The most common cosmetic surgery in the UK is breast augmentation, with average costs ranging from £3,500 to £6,000. Other popular procedures include nose reshaping, eyelid surgery and liposuction, with costs generally ranging from £2,000 to £4,000.
